The chromium during the stainless steel forms a thin, adherent passivating oxide layer that gives corrosion resistance by blocking the diffusion of oxygen to the underlying bulk alloy. Around 12–13 wt% chromium is required to impart the necessary corrosion resistance to these alloys.

Proportions of archwires is usually both of those beneficial and disadvantageous at the same time. In Those people with small Proportions, the contact point and friction is less; this incorporates a optimistic effect on tooth motion and brings about a lower in agony. On the flip side, once the clearance between the wire and bracket sloth improves, the tooth movement Management decreases.
